Pricing

Pilot-first commercial path for
enterprise Spark teams

SparkPilot is sales-led. Most teams start with a guided pilot, prove value quickly, and then choose a rollout path.

Open Source Evaluation

Free

Self-guided path for technical teams that want to evaluate core workflow behavior on their own.

Technical evaluators: Review open-source docs
  • Single-team workspace
  • Core preflight checks
  • Manual environment setup
  • 20+ preflight safety checks
  • Run lifecycle tracking
  • Estimated run cost
  • Airflow and Dagster providers
  • Community support (GitHub)

Enterprise Rollout

Custom

Post-pilot rollout path for organizations with procurement, security, and multi-team operations.

Discuss rollout after pilot
  • Everything in Pilot Program
  • Production environment expansion
  • Security and procurement review
  • Support channels and escalation guidance
  • Deployment and operations guidance
  • Executive rollout planning

Capability labels show current maturity: Available now, In beta, or Coming soon.

Pilot Path

How commercial evaluation works

  1. Discovery call to scope one workload and success metrics
  2. Guided setup and first governed run in your AWS account
  3. Pilot review and rollout recommendation
FAQ

Common questions

Does SparkPilot have access to my AWS account?

SparkPilot runs inside your AWS account using a cross-account IAM role you provision. Spark job data and storage remain in your AWS environment.

What does BYOC mean?

Bring Your Own Cloud. You provide the EKS cluster and IAM setup. SparkPilot registers your environment, validates prerequisites, and dispatches jobs within your account.

What AWS services does SparkPilot require?

EMR on EKS (virtual cluster), EKS (your cluster), IAM (cross-account role + IRSA bindings), CloudWatch (log retrieval), and optionally Athena + S3 for CUR cost reconciliation (Beta).

How does a pilot start?

Most teams begin with a scoped pilot call, then run one governed workload in their AWS account before deciding rollout scope.

Can we evaluate SparkPilot without changing our current infrastructure?

Yes. BYOC-Lite connects SparkPilot to an existing EKS cluster without replacing your IAM model or S3 setup. The pilot scopes one workload to a test environment before any production changes.

Need a realistic pilot plan?

We start by scoping your pilot, then recommend the right rollout path based on pilot results.